A Quiet Place

There is a place where I need to be
A quiet place where I’m alone with Thee
Where I tell You my trouble, my worry, my fear
Where I hear Your voice say “I am here”

A quiet place that only You and I know
Where You can tell me things to help me grow
Where You encourage me to seek Your face
Where You empower me to run the race

I love this quiet place where You take my hand
Where You speak to me of the things You’ve planned
Where You satisfy my thirst with Living Water
Where You cause me to know I’m truly Your daughter

Lord, Cause my soul to hunger for this quiet place
Where I can daily feel Your embrace
Where Your word reaches to the depths of my heart
And only in this quiet place with You will my day start
